Aron and Arone comprise a Brooklyn-based duo Buke and Gass. The name derives from the instruments they’ve created to “make as much noise on stage as possible,” and for a two-member ensemble what they’ve accomplished is quite impressive. These instruments are primarily Aron’s guitar-bass hybrid and Arone’s baritone ukulele that she plays through a myriad of effects pedals. But hands are not the only thing at work in this band - an entire percussion ensemble is at their feet, or rather attached to their feet!

As the band passed through Chicago on a tour with tUnE-yArDs, they visited Vocalo studios for an interview with Adam Peindl.
